As nouns, Odobenus rosmarus is a hyponym of sea horse; that is, Odobenus rosmarus is a word with a more specific, narrower meaning than sea horse:
  • sea horse: either of two large northern marine mammals having ivory tusks and tough hide over thick blubber
  • Odobenus rosmarus: a walrus of northern Atlantic and Arctic waters
Other hyponyms of sea horse include Atlantic walrus, Odobenus divergens, Pacific walrus.
